Tinnitus can often be caused, triggered or exacerbated by muscle problems
in the head and neck. This special type of tinnitus, somatic tinnitus,
can sometimes be relieved by exercises and trigger point relief. If I
refer you to see Ms. Schockly, she will work with you to see if your
tinnitus can be relieved with these techniques.
